RESOLUTION N0. 80-434 RESOLUTION DECLARING COST TO BE ASSESSED AND ORDERING PREPARATION OF PROPOSED ASSESSMENT PROJECT 806 PINEVIEW LANE IMPROVEMENT WHEREAS, a contract has been let for the improvement of: 1. Pineview Lane from County Road 47 south to Minneapolis/St. Paul/ Sault Saint Marie Railroad, 2. Oakview Lane in Palmer Cove Addition, 3. County Road 47 from County Road 10 to I-494, and 4. -Pineview Lane from 49th Avenue to the Minneapolis/St. Paul/ Sault Saint Marie Railroad by the installation of sanitary sewer laterals and trunk facilities, watermain lateral and trunk facilities, bituminous streets (9 -ton design on Pineview Lane and 7 -ton design on residential streets) with concrete curb and gutter, storm drainage facilities (including previously constructed facilities) and all necessary appurtenances; and the contract price for such improvement is $1,202,154.37, and the expenses incurred or to be incurred in the making of said improvement amount to $274,048.39, so the total cost of the improvement will be $1,476,202.76; and of this cost the City will pay $355,078.72 as its share of the cost; N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F PLYMOUTH, MINNESOTA: 1. The cost of such improvement to be specially assessed is hereby declared to be $1,121,525.99. 2. It is further determined that the following charges for sanitary sewer and water trunk facilities and pumping and storage facilities for the above - referenced project shall be applied to the existing land use zoning. Sewer Area Commercial: $900.00/acre Residential: 600.00/acre Water Area Commercial: $1425.00/acre Residential: 950.00/acre Resolution No. 80-434 Page 2 3. The City Clerk, with the assistance of the City Engineer shall forthwith calculate the proper amount to be specially assessed for such improvement against every assessable lot, piece or parcel of land within the district affected, without regard to cash valuation, as provided by law, and shall file a copy of such proposed assessment in the office of the Clerk for public inspection. 4. The Clerk shall, upon the completion of such proposed assessment, notify the Council thereof.
